Pro Tip: After the resin on your fleece dry's, take your da and say some 80 grit and sand your resin coated fleece. This gives the matte or cloth layer that comes next something to bond to ( not to mention make the air pockets MUCH easier to get rid of ) . A couple of other things I noticed, especially on the fleece, you really should go heavier with the resin. I noticed that the level of resin was not as consistent as you really want for it to be. I would also switch to a landau top adhesive instead of the loctite spray adhesive. Over time the loctite product tends to let go in my experience. Finally, I would recommend using a different resin. I have used that same resin and once again, over time, it has let me down a few times. Sorry for being long winded, Just want to see everyones projects go well and last a long time.

I would also suggest using a shop vac instead of compressed air to get the dust off the surface. Makes shop clean up FAR easier and the shop vac wont put and condensation or oils down on your surfaces.

I've made a center console and door panels following your instruction. I agree with this guy but partially for a different reason. You should sand cured bondo brand fiberglass resin after it dries before adding another layer because that type of resin is a 'finishing' resin because it contains wax which floats to the top layer and is actually what lets the fiberglass cure. There is also 'laminating' fiberglass resin that doesn't contain wax so you don't have to sand or do anything between layers because it never cures. This can save you a lot of time and fiberglass dust from sanding it. You can get it to cure by using finishing resin as the final layer or you can just add wax to laminating resin for the top layer and that's what I'm gonna do. Check this video series out.
